Capital Bancorp, Inc. (CBNK) To Go Ex-Dividend on August 5th

Capital Bancorp, Inc. (NASDAQ:CBNKGet Free Report) declared a quarterly dividend on Monday, July 22nd, Zacks reports. Shareholders of record on Monday, August 5th will be paid a dividend of 0.10 per share by the financial services provider on Wednesday, August 21st. This represents a $0.40 annualized dividend and a yield of 1.64%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Monday, August 5th. This is an increase from Capital Bancorp’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.08.

Capital Bancorp has a payout ratio of 12.9% meaning its dividend is sufficiently covered by earnings. Analysts expect Capital Bancorp to earn $3.15 per share next year, which means the company should continue to be able to cover its $0.40 annual dividend with an expected future payout ratio of 12.7%.

About Capital Bancorp

Capital Bancorp, Inc operates as the bank holding company for Capital Bank, N.A. that provides various banking products and services to businesses, not-for-profit associations, and entrepreneurs in Maryland, Virginia, and the District of Columbia. It operates through Commercial Banking, Capital Bank Home Loans, and OpenSky segments.
